Kinds of Fireplaces on Sale
When searching for a fireplace, it's vital to comprehend the various types available. Here's a table summarizing the most common kinds of fireplaces:

Picking the best fireplace involves a number of factors. Here's a list of factors to consider to assist buyers make an informed decision:

Purpose: Determine whether the fireplace will be a primary heat source or primarily for ambiance.

Area: Measure your readily available area to ensure that the fireplace will fit properly without crowding your furnishings.

Venting Options: Consider whether your picked fireplace requires a chimney or can be ventless. This might influence setup expenses and choices.

Fuel Type: Decide between wood, gas, electric, or bioethanol based on availability, cost, and personal choice.

Design and style: Choose a style that matches your home's decor, whether it be contemporary, traditional, or rustic.

Installation: Check if you need a professional installer or if it's a DIY-friendly unit. Some types, like electrical fireplaces, are usually much easier to install.

Upkeep: Factor in the upkeep needed for various fireplace types, such as the need for routine cleaning or fuel replenishment.

Budget plan: Set a spending plan that includes not only the price of the fireplace but also installation and maintenance costs.

Often Asked Questions1. What is the very best kind of fireplace for a small living-room?
Electric fireplaces are often the very best alternative for smaller sized areas due to their compact style and absence of need for venting or a chimney.
2. Are gas fireplaces safer than wood-burning fireplaces?
In general, gas fireplaces can be thought about safer as they produce fewer emissions, require less maintenance, and are less most likely to cause a chimney fire. However, correct installation is crucial for both types.
3. Do I need a permit to set up a fireplace?
Many jurisdictions need a license for new fireplace installations, specifically for wood-burning or gas types. Constantly inspect local policies before buying.
4. How can I style my fireplace for the vacations?
Decorating your fireplace with seasonal garlands, candles, or even stockings can offer it a festive touch. Use non-flammable materials and guarantee safety when decorating.
5. How often should I clean my fireplace?
For wood-burning fireplaces, it's advised to have them cleaned and inspected a minimum of as soon as a year. Gas and electrical fireplaces should also be periodically looked for security.
